Summary

Flexible cyclic-poly(phthalaldehyde) (cPPHA) fibers were created using poly(ε-caprolactone) (PCL) via wet spinning. These photo-triggerable fibers offer tunable mechanical properties and fast daylight-induced depolymerization for advanced applications.
